
Alejandro Unzueta
Alejandro Unzueta is the governor of Beni, Bolivia, who has been in the news for declaring a state of emergency in response to devastating floods affecting multiple municipalities, including Rurrenabaque, San Borja, and Reyes. His administration is overseeing relief efforts for over 1,200 families impacted by the flooding and is working to assess and address the extensive damage caused by rising river levels.
